Introduction to PVC Patches
In the dynamic world of branding and merchandise, PVC patches have emerged as a versatile and popular alternative to traditional fabric emblems. But what exactly are they?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C) patches are custom-made, three-dimensional emblems crafted from a soft, flexible rubber-like material. Unlike embroidered patches that use thread stitched onto a fabric backing, PVC patches are molded, resulting in a detailed, durable, and often vibrant piece. The manufacturing process involves creating a custom mold based on a client's design, injecting colored liquid PVC into it, and then baking it to achieve the final form. This method allows for intricate details, complex color gradients, and a distinctive raised texture that is difficult to replicate with thread.
The advantages of PVC patches over traditional embroidered patches are numerous and significant for businesses. First and foremost is durability. PVC is inherently waterproof, resistant to fading from UV exposure, and can withstand harsh conditions including abrasion, chemicals, and extreme temperatures. This makes them ideal for outdoor gear, uniforms, and equipment that faces rigorous use. Secondly, they offer superior design fidelity. Fine lines, small text, and photographic-quality images with unlimited colors can be reproduced with stunning clarity, something embroidered patches struggle with due to the limitations of thread and stitch density. The three-dimensional effect adds a premium, tactile feel that enhances perceived value. Furthermore, PVC patches are easier to clean and maintain, requiring only a wipe with a damp cloth.
The common uses of PVC patches are extensive and cross various industries. They are a staple in military and tactical units for unit insignia and morale patches due to their ruggedness. Fire departments, police forces, and other emergency services utilize them on uniforms and bags. In the corporate world, they serve as high-end brand logos on employee apparel, promotional items, and corporate gifts. The fashion and lifestyle sectors incorporate them into backpacks, jackets, hats, and accessories to create unique, customizable styles. Event organizers use them for commemorative items, while sports teams and clubs adopt them for team spirit. The versatility of PVC patches, alongside other options like custom rubber patches and screen-printed patches, provides businesses with a toolkit for effective visual communication. While custom rubber patches share similar durability, PVC often allows for more color complexity, and screen-printed patches offer a cost-effective, flat alternative for simpler designs on fabric.
Why Choose Wholesale PVC Patches?
For businesses looking to integrate custom patches into their operations or product lines, opting for wholesale procurement is a strategic decision driven by compelling economic and operational benefits. The most immediate advantage is cost-effectiveness. Placing a bulk order significantly reduces the per-unit cost. This is because the fixed costs associated with mold creation, machine setup, and administrative overhead are amortized across a larger number of pieces. For instance, the unit price for an order of 5,000 patches can be less than half the price of ordering 500. This economy of scale is crucial for businesses aiming to maintain healthy profit margins, whether they are reselling the patches, using them as promotional giveaways, or issuing them as part of standard uniforms.
Wholesale partnerships also unlock a broader spectrum of customization options. Reputable wholesale suppliers are equipped to handle complex design requests that might be constrained or prohibitively expensive in smaller batches. This includes advanced features like multi-level 3D molding, magnetic or adhesive backing options, glow-in-the-dark or metallic finishes, and precise color matching using Pantone systems. Businesses can work closely with the supplier's design team to iterate and perfect their artwork, ensuring the final product aligns perfectly with their brand identity. This level of collaboration and capability is typically optimized for large-scale projects.
Meeting the demand for large-scale projects is another critical reason. Whether it's outfitting a nationwide franchise's staff, producing merchandise for a major event, or fulfilling a large contract for a corporate client, wholesale suppliers have the production capacity and logistical expertise to deliver. They can manage consistent quality control across tens of thousands of units and provide reliable lead times. This reliability allows businesses to plan their inventory, marketing campaigns, and distribution with confidence, avoiding the pitfalls and inconsistencies that can come from sourcing smaller batches from multiple vendors.
Factors to Consider When Choosing a Wholesale Supplier
Selecting the right wholesale PVC patch supplier is a decision that impacts product quality, brand reputation, and bottom line. A thorough evaluation based on several key factors is essential.
Quality of Materials and Manufacturing Process
Not all PVC is created equal. Inquire about the type of PVC material used—high-quality, eco-friendly, and non-toxic PVC ensures durability, colorfastness, and safety. The manufacturing process should involve precision molding and proper curing. Request samples to physically assess the patch's flexibility, color vibrancy, edge sharpness, and overall finish. A supplier that is transparent about their materials and process is generally more trustworthy.
Production Capacity and Lead Times
Can the supplier handle your order volume within your required timeframe? Discuss their average production cycles. A standard lead time for wholesale PVC patches can range from 3 to 6 weeks, including mold creation and shipping. For urgent projects, some suppliers in Hong Kong, a major hub for custom manufacturing, offer expedited services. According to industry insights from Hong Kong trade sources, top suppliers can manage monthly outputs exceeding 500,000 pieces, ensuring they can scale with your business needs.
Customization Options and Design Support
A good wholesale partner offers comprehensive design support. This includes accepting various artwork file formats (AI, EPS, PDF, PSD), providing free design advice, and creating digital proofs before production. They should guide you on design elements like minimum line thickness for molding and optimal size for detail clarity.
Pricing and Minimum Order Quantities (MOQs)
Understand the pricing structure. Wholesale pricing is typically tiered based on quantity, color count, size, and complexity. MOQs are a standard practice; for PVC patches, they often start at 100 pieces but can be as low as 50 for some suppliers. Always get a detailed, itemized quote to avoid hidden costs.
Shipping and Delivery Options
Clarify shipping costs, methods (air freight, sea freight, express courier), and delivery timelines. Reliable suppliers offer tracking and handle customs documentation for international orders. Consider the supplier's location; for example, suppliers based in Hong Kong benefit from efficient global logistics networks.
Reputation and Customer Reviews
Research the supplier's reputation. Look for online reviews, testimonials, and case studies. Ask for references from clients with similar order scales. A supplier with a long track record and positive feedback on platforms like Google Reviews or industry-specific forums demonstrates reliability and adherence to E-E-A-T principles (Experience, Expertise, Authoritativeness, Trustworthiness).
Designing Your Custom PVC Patches
The design phase is where your vision transforms into a tangible product. A well-executed design is crucial for the success of your PVC patches.
Artwork Requirements and File Formats
Providing high-quality artwork is the first step. Suppliers require vector files (such as .AI or .EPS) for the best results. Vector graphics are scalable without losing quality and allow for precise separation of colors and elements for the mold. If you only have a raster image (like JPG or PNG), the supplier may be able to convert it, but this might incur extra fees and could compromise detail. Ensure your design has clear, defined edges and areas of color.
Color Options and Matching
PVC patches excel in color reproduction. You can use a vast array of standard colors. For brand-critical colors, provide Pantone (PMS) numbers to ensure exact matching. Discuss with your supplier the possibility of color gradients and translucent effects, which are unique strengths of the PVC molding process compared to screen-printed patches or embroidery.
Size and Shape Considerations
Standard patch sizes range from as small as 1 inch (2.54 cm) to over 10 inches (25.4 cm) in width or height. Consider the intended application—a small patch for a hat visor versus a large back patch for a jacket. The shape can be standard (circle, square, rectangle) or fully custom. Intricate custom shapes (die-cut) are possible but ensure design elements are not too thin, as they may become fragile.
3D vs. 2D Designs
One of the defining features of PVC patches is the 3D effect. You can choose between a raised 3D design, where certain elements are molded higher than the background, or a flat 2D design. 3D designs add depth and a premium tactile feel, making details pop. 2D designs are simpler and can sometimes be more cost-effective. The choice depends on your design complexity and desired aesthetic.
Adding Attachments
The backing option determines how the patch will be attached. Common choices include:
- Velcro (Hook and Loop): The most popular for tactical and military use, allowing easy removal and swapping.
- Adhesive Backing: A strong, permanent adhesive for sticking to smooth surfaces like laptops, helmets, or water bottles.
- Pin Back or Clutch Back: Metal pins for securing to fabric, suitable for collector's items.
- Magnetic Backing: For a non-damaging, removable option on metal surfaces.
- Plain Back (Sew-On): No backing, intended to be stitched onto fabric.
Marketing and Selling PVC Patches
Once you have your wholesale PVC patches, effectively marketing and selling them is key to realizing a return on investment.
Identifying Your Target Market
Your marketing strategy begins with a clear understanding of your target audience. Are you selling to:
- Businesses (B2B): For corporate branding, employee uniforms, or promotional products.
- Consumers (B2C): Such as outdoor enthusiasts, fashion followers, motorcycle clubs, or collectors.
- Specific Organizations: Like schools, sports teams, non-profits, or government agencies.
Pricing Strategies
Develop a pricing model that covers costs and generates profit. Consider:
- Cost-Plus Pricing: Calculate your total cost per patch (unit cost + shipping + overhead) and add a markup percentage (e.g., 50-100%).
- Value-Based Pricing: Price based on the perceived value to the customer. Limited edition or highly complex designs can command higher prices.
- Tiered Pricing: Offer discounts for bulk purchases to encourage larger orders from clients.
Online and Offline Sales Channels
Establish multiple sales channels to reach your audience:
- Online: Create an e-commerce website (using Shopify, WooCommerce), sell on marketplaces like Etsy or Amazon, and leverage social commerce on Instagram and Facebook.
- Offline: Sell at trade shows, pop-up events, or through wholesale distribution to retail stores. Partner with related businesses (e.g., outdoor gear shops, uniform suppliers).
Promoting Your PVC Patches
Use a mix of promotional tactics:
- High-Quality Visuals: Showcase your patches with professional photography and videos that highlight their 3D detail and versatility.
- Content Marketing: Write blog posts or create videos about "How to Style PVC Patches" or "The Difference Between PVC, Embroidered, and Screen-Printed Patches."
- Social Media Marketing: Use Instagram and Pinterest, which are highly visual platforms. Run targeted ads and collaborate with influencers in your niche (e.g., tactical gear reviewers, fashion bloggers).
- Email Marketing: Build a list and send newsletters featuring new designs, limited offers, and customer spotlights.
